The best cities for head managers are New York, NY, Jersey City, NJ, and Boston, MA, based on factors like average salary and job availability per capita. Jobs and pay for head managers vary across the country, but we've determined the ten best cities for head managers in the U.S.

Whether you're starting your career as a head manager or considering a move, this list of the best cities for head managers to live in will help you decide. These aren't just the best-paying cities for head managers. We also consider how easy it is to find work as a head manager. While the absolute best city for head managers is New York, NY, there are plenty of other great places to consider.
